Chatbot PaaS provider Agora posts Q2 net income of $1.5 mln, reverses loss
Aug 18, 2025 3:36 PM

Overview

* Agora Q2 2025 total revenue rises 0.1% yr/yr to $34.3 mln

* Net income for Q2 2025 reaches $1.5 mln, compared to a loss last year

* Agora repurchased 13.1 mln Class A shares, 5.4% of buyback program

Outlook

* Company expects Q3 2025 revenue between $34 mln and $36 mln

* Agora anticipates 7.6% to 13.9% revenue growth in Q3 2025

Result Drivers

* AGORA DIVISION GROWTH - Revenue increased 16.7% due to business expansion and usage growth in live shopping

* SHENGWANG REVENUE DECLINE - Revenue decreased 12.4% due to cessation of end-of-sale products

* GROSS MARGIN IMPROVEMENT - Gross margin rose to 66.8% with the end-of-sale of low-margin products

Analyst Coverage

* The current average analyst rating on the shares is "buy" and the breakdown of recommendations is 1 "strong buy" or "buy", 1 "hold" and no "sell" or "strong sell"

* The average consensus recommendation for the software peer group is "buy"

* Wall Street's median 12-month price target for Agora Inc ( API ) is $6.05, about 34.2% above its August 18 closing price of $3.98

* The stock recently traded at 121 times the next 12-month earnings vs. a P/E of 309 three months ago
